Position Summary:
As a key member of the product team, this individual will be the primary quality focal for one or more product lines and various quality functions. The successful candidates should be thoroughly experienced in interpreting customer drawings, specifications, and internal quality requirements as well as assuring systems for such are compliant.
Essential Functions:
Coordinate with Manufacturing Engineer to process customer returned materials and nonconforming parts.
Initiate root cause and develop 8D corrective action plans as needed.
Lead problem solving for internal rejections and customer returns.
Establish and execute training.
Develop quality plans with Product Group Manager during proposal phase.
Perform as a member of the Change Review Board to assure acceptability of changes to primary documents.
Review manufacturing planning for incorporation of inspection point, ATP test point, and determine special gauging requirements and compliance to drawings.
Develop inspection planning for receiving, in process, assembly, final and test inspection.
Participate in or facilitate customer or AS 9100 audits.
Perform trend analysis on product issues and corrective actions.
Prepare and present quarterly management review report to product group manager.
Conduct internal audits of Quality system, issue CARs, and implement improvement action plan.
Review supplier purchase orders, ratings, supplier performance and issue supplier corrective actions as needed.
Acts as Quality Department Representative on Material Review Board (MRB).
Other duties as assigned.
Role Qualifications:
Prior QE experience is required. Exposure to mechanical and/or electrical inspection techniques and thorough understanding of Quality systems such as AS9100D /ISO: 9001:2015. Experience in problem solving 5 Why, FMEA, Control Plan, 8D, and Fishbone Analysis. Strong analytical and communication skills; both written and verbal. Fluent with quality concepts and systems.
Education and Experience:
BS degree in technical or engineering discipline. Minimum five (5) years’ experience in the Quality Assurance/Quality Control field. ASQ Certifications (CQE, CSSBB etc.) preferred.
